Hello all - I have a query regarding the (lack of) engine number on a 124 500E I checked out.

The engine number was not stamped in the usual place. The engine otherwise looked original. Car is early 1992.

Any ideas on this and whether it might have been an MB original engine?

Hello. My 500E M119 isn't on the front in the standard location, nor is it on the rear on the surface shown in the photo. Are there any other places where the number might be? Does this mean the engine block was replaced with a new one without a number?
 
Hello. My 500E M119 isn't on the front in the standard location, nor is it on the rear on the surface shown in the photo. Are there any other places where the number might be? Does this mean the engine block was replaced with a new one without a number?
Those are the only 2 factory locations for engine serials. It would be very unusual to have an engine with nothing in either location. Got a photo of both of these areas on the block? Also get a photo of the block casting number on the driver side lower/rear. Might be a date code there also.
